Product Description:
B&R Automation's 4PP251.1505-B5 belongs to the 4PP Power Panels series of integrated operator terminals. The unit combines a TFT touchscreen, a low-power x86 CPU, and onboard I/O to serve as both a human-machine interface and a compact controller in distributed automation cells. By embedding visualization, motion coordination, and field communication in a single enclosure, it reduces cabinet space and wiring for machine tools, packaging lines, and material-handling stations.
At the heart of the panel is a Geode SC2200 266 MHz processor whose embedded core executes visualization tasks and deterministic control loops without a fan. The system carries 64 MB of DRAM, providing runtime storage for the operating system, application code, and graphic objects. A graphics buffer drives the display at a 1024 × 768 native resolution, while a luminance of 330 cd/m² keeps images readable on brightly lit factory floors. Networking is handled through an integrated controller that negotiates 10/100 Mbps Ethernet for programming, SCADA traffic, and peer-to-peer exchange. To sustain the real-time clock when power is removed, the panel uses a field-replaceable lithium cell rated at 950 mAh.
These computing and communication resources are complemented by a 15 in touchscreen supported by a backplane that accepts 24 V field power. The logic board draws its control voltage from a 24 VDC source and exposes two APCI expansion slots for additional digital or analog channels. Two front-mounted USB 1.1 receptacles simplify data logging and updates, while a serial interface operates at up to 115 kBaud for legacy devices. Non-volatile flash of 2 MB, 256 KB of SRAM, and 16 KB of L1 cache maintain critical data between cycles, and a dedicated video buffer preserves CPU bandwidth for the real-time tasks described earlier.
